A man traveling through a New York City airport was arrested Saturday after security officers found a handgun hidden inside a DVD player.
According to the official website of the Transportation Security Administration, the unidentified New York man had wrapped the firearm in aluminum foil and placed it inside a DVD player packed in his checked bag.

When authorities opened the bag and found the DVD player, they discovered the 9mm handgun concealed in aluminum foil.
New York police were called to the scene and the man was arrested at the gate while he was waiting for his flight to Mexico. Authorities have charged him with weapons violations.
